Photo Journey: Son Doong Cave

Last July (2014) I was invited by friend and photographer Jason Speth to accompany him to a remote village in Vietnam – 3 plane rides away from Los Angeles – to be amongst the first humans to explore the world’s largest (recently) discovered cave. We were 2 of 220 people that were permitted to enter the cave in it’s inaugural opening year. Aside from a handful of local junglemen and the British cavers who helped chart the cave, I’d say that put us in the first 300 people to ever set foot in the world’s largest cave:

Hang Son Doong –  Phong Nha, Quan Binh, Vietnam

Here are some of the photos that I captured during our adventure.
